Subject: [PATCH 1/3] scsi: Always define blogic_pci_tbl structure

The blogic_pci_tbl structure is used by the MODULE_DEVICE_TABLE macro.
There is no longer a need to protect it with the MODULE condition, since
this no longer causes the compiler to warn about an unused variable.
